Managing Your Inbox and Calendar with AI

Email can be a huge time sink. We spend hours sifting through messages. We try to figure out what's important and what can wait. AI can step in here and be a big help.

Tools can summarize long email threads for you. They can highlight the key points. Some AI assistants can even draft quick replies based on the context of the email. This means you can get through your inbox much faster.

Calendars also benefit from AI. Have you ever struggled to find a meeting time that works for everyone? AI-powered schedulers can look at availability and suggest best times. They can even send out invites and reminders automatically. This takes the back-and-forth out of planning. It's a game changer for busy schedules.

AI for Learning and Quick Information

We live in a world full of information. Sometimes it feels like too much information. AI can help you make sense of it all. It can quickly process large amounts of text. Then it gives you the main ideas.

If you're researching a topic, AI tools can summarize articles, reports, or even books. This saves you hours of reading. You get the gist of the content in minutes. It's perfect for students, lifelong learners, or anyone who needs to stay informed.

Language barriers are less of a problem with AI. Instant translation tools help you understand content in different languages. They can even help you write messages or emails in languages you don't speak fluently. This opens up new possibilities for communication and learning. Organizing Your Home and Personal Life

AI isn't just for your computer. It can help manage your home too. Think about meal planning. Some AI apps can suggest recipes based on ingredients you have. They can even create shopping lists for you. This makes grocery trips more efficient and less stressful.

Smart home devices often use AI to automate tasks. They can adjust your thermostat based on your routine. They can turn lights on and off. You can use voice commands to control many aspects of your home. It's like having a helpful assistant at your beck and call.

Even simple things like managing your to-do lists can be enhanced with AI. Some apps can prioritize tasks for you. They can remind you when things are due. They learn your habits over time and offer personalized suggestions. This helps you stay on track and get more done.

AI for Creative Sparks and Personal Growth

Do you ever stare at a blank page, unsure where to start? AI can be a great brainstorming partner. If you need ideas for a blog post, a creative story, or even just a thoughtful email, AI can give you a starting point. It can generate outlines, headlines, or different ways to phrase your thoughts.

For personal writing, AI can help you refine your sentences. It can check for grammar and style. It won't write your story for you, but it can make your own words shine. This is a great way to improve your writing skills and confidence.

AI can also help with personal development goals. If you're trying to build a new habit, some apps can track your progress. They can offer encouragement. They can even suggest ways to overcome challenges. For fitness, AI can help create personalized workout plans or track your nutrition. It's like having a digital coach in your pocket.

Getting Started: Picking the Right AI Tools

The world of AI tools is big. It can feel overwhelming at first. The best way to start is small. Pick one area where you feel most bogged down. Maybe it's email. Maybe it's organizing your calendar.

Look for tools that offer free trials or have free versions. This lets you test them out without spending money. Many popular AI assistants, summarizers, and schedulers have free tiers. You can explore a wide range of options through an AI Tools Resource to find what fits your needs.

Always consider data privacy and security when choosing tools. Read reviews. Understand what information the tool collects. Start with well-known and trusted platforms. You can often find a Free AI Tools Guide that helps you make smart choices.

Don't try to automate everything at once. That can feel like another chore. Instead, pick one task. Master that tool. Then move on to the next. This slow and steady approach works best. It helps you integrate AI into your routine naturally.

The Human Touch: What AI Can't Replace

While AI is amazing, it's important to remember its purpose. It's a tool to help you. It's not a replacement for human connection. It won't give you genuine empathy. It can't truly understand complex human emotions.

AI won't replace your critical thinking skills either. You still need to review its suggestions. You need to make final decisions. It helps you with the grunt work. It gives you more time to think deeply and make smart choices.

Using AI for daily tasks simply makes life more efficient. It frees you up to be more human. You can spend that saved time building relationships. You can pursue passions. You can enjoy the moments that truly matter.
